Importantly, these receptors had been identified to are activated by a variety of endogenous opioids in a concentration just like that observed for activation and signaling of classical opiate receptors. In turn, these receptors had been identified to own scavenging action, binding to and lowering endogenous amounts of opiates obtainable for binding to opiate receptors (59). This scavenging exercise was uncovered to provide guarantee like a adverse regulator of opiate operate and as an alternative fashion of Manage towards the classical opiate signaling pathway.

Study on conolidine is limited, but the couple reports now available display the drug retains assure as being a doable opiate-like therapeutic for chronic soreness. Conolidine was to start with synthesized in 2011 as Portion of a review by Tarselli et al. (sixty) The first de novo pathway to synthetic manufacturing located Conolidine Drug Interactions that their synthesized variety served as productive analgesics against chronic, persistent ache in an in-vivo model (sixty). A biphasic pain model was utilized, through which formalin Option is injected right into a rodent’s paw. This leads to a Principal soreness response quickly adhering to injection plus a secondary soreness response twenty - forty minutes just after injection (sixty two).
Drug-foodstuff and drug-drink interactions: Food and beverages can alter how medicines work or worsen side effects when they are mixed. Illustrations contain beverages like grapefruit juice and statins resulting in muscle mass discomfort, or Liquor and opioids leading to dangerously slowed respiration.
Pathophysiological variations within the periphery and central anxious program lead to peripheral and central sensitization, thereby transitioning the poorly managed acute discomfort right into a Continual pain point out or persistent soreness affliction (3). Whilst noxious stimuli ordinarily bring about the perception of pain, it will also be generated by lesions within the peripheral or central anxious units. Chronic non-cancer soreness (CNCP), which persists further than the assumed regular tissue healing time of 3 months, is claimed by a lot more than thirty% of Americans (4).
